What is a Beginner Driving Course?
Beginner driving courses are designed specifically for new drivers, normally teenagers and young people, or anybody who has actually never driven before. These courses offer important instruction on the guidelines of the road, safe driving practices, and practical behind-the-wheel experience.

A lot of beginner driving courses are structured to include both class instruction and practical driving experience. Below is a typical breakdown of the course parts:
ComponentDescriptionDurationClassroom InstructionCovers driving theory, rules of the road, and safety practices10-15 hoursSimulated DrivingUses driving simulators to practice without running the risk of safety2-3 hoursBehind-the-Wheel TrainingReal-world driving experience with a trainer6-10 hoursPractice TestsPrepares students for the composed and driving tests2-3 hoursFinal ExamComprehensive examination of understanding and driving skills1 hourWhat Topics are Covered?Comprehending Traffic Laws: Sign significances, right-of-way rules, speed limitations, and lane use.Lorry Operation: Familiarization with vehicle controls, maintenance checks, and basic troubleshooting.Defensive Driving Skills Driving Techniques: Strategies for determining and reacting to potential risks.Parking Techniques: Parallel parking, angle parking, and understanding of parking policies.Unfavorable Conditions: Tips for driving in rain, snow, fog, and nighttime conditions.Selecting a Driving Course

1. How old do I need to be to enlist in a beginner driving course?

A lot of states need students to be a minimum of 15 or 16 years old to enlist in a beginner driving course. Nevertheless, some schools might use programs for younger students if allowed by state law.

2. Do I require a student's authorization before registering?

Requirements differ by state. Some courses allow students to begin finding out before acquiring a learner's license, while others require it as a prerequisite.

3. For how long does it take to complete a beginner driving course?

The duration can vary from a couple of weeks to numerous months, depending on the school, schedule, and state policies.
